Hierse Lin Title : Sogni di giada
Author: Hierse Lin
Publisher: O Barra O Edizioni

'In una lingua il mio nome è composto da tre lettere, in un'altra da dodici tratti. In una lingua non indica nient'altro che me. In un'altra lingua significa giada.' Lin Hierse in questo suo romanzo d'esordio porta in scena, attingendo alla propria esperienza autobiografica, un'identità sospesa tra due culture, quella cinese e quella occidentale. Lo sfaccettato rapporto con la madre, una donna di Shanghai migrata in Germania negli anni Ottanta, e il flusso dei ricordi familiari si intrecciano in una fitta rete di corrispondenze e significazioni richiamando concetti quali appartenenza, distanza/vicinanza e libertà. Se nella vita di tutti i giorni la giovane protagonista è spesso animata dalla volontà di emanciparsi e di trovare un proprio posto nel mondo, i suoi sogni, diurni o notturni, rivelano piuttosto l'impossibilità di separarsi definitivamente dalla figura materna, tanto diversa quanto simile a lei, e il desiderio profondo di conciliare i differenti retaggi. Un romanzo personale e al contempo universale che afferma Lin Hierse come una delle voci più raffinate e promettenti della letteratura transculturale mondiale.

Leonard Linda Schierse Title : The Wounded Woman
Author: Leonard Linda Schierse
Publisher: Swallow Pr

This book is an invaluable key to self-understanding. Using examples from her own life and the lives of her clients, as well as from dreams, fairy tales, myths, films, and literature, Linda Schierse Leonard, a Jungian analyst, exposes the wound of the spirit that both men and women of our culture beara wound that is grounded in a poor relationship between masculine and feminine principles.

Leonard speculates that when a father is wounded in his own psychological development, he is not able to give his daughter the care and guidance she needs. Inheriting this wound, she may find that her ability to express herself professionally, intellectually, sexually, and socially is impaired. On a broader scale, Leonard discusses how women compensate for cultural devaluation, resorting to passive submission (the Eternal Girl”), or a defensive imitation of the masculine (the Armored Amazon”).

The Wounded Woman shows that by understanding the father-daughter wound and working to transform it psychologically, it is possible to achieve a fruitful, caring relationship between men and women, between fathers and daughters, a relationship that honors both the mutuality and the uniqueness of the sexes.

Leonard Linda Schierse Title : Witness to the Fire
Author: Leonard Linda Schierse
Publisher: Random House

In Witness to the Fire, Linda Schierse Leonard, Ph.D., explores the dark and fiery journey of transformation from the bondage of addiction to the freedom of recovery through creativity. A Jungian analyst, Leonard studies the relationship of creativity and addiction in the lives of writers such as Fyodor Dostoevsky, Eugene O'Neill, Jean Rhys, and Jack London, as well as the experiences of ordinary men and women. Leonard holds out the hope that anyone bound by addiction can reclaim the power that fuels dependency for a life of joy and creativity.
